What Is Geospatial Data?
Geospatial data refers to information that identifies the geographic location of features, enabling analysts to visualize and analyze complex datasets in a spatial context. It serves as a powerful tool for investors seeking to understand market behavior in relation to geographic factors—essential for informed decision-making. Imagine trying to navigate a city using only text directions; visualizing the streets and intersections makes the task far more manageable and insightful.
Understanding geospatial analytics is crucial today, as investment strategies increasingly incorporate this type of data to predict market dynamics and assess risks more accurately. Q: What is the difference between geospatial analytics and traditional analytics?
A: Geospatial analytics incorporates geographic information into data analysis, allowing for more detailed and relevant insights based on location. Traditional analytics typically focuses purely on numerical data without considering geographic context.
